#ed9c8e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ed9c8e is composed of 92.9% red, 61.2% green and 55.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 34.2% magenta, 40.1% yellow and 7.1% black. It has a hue angle of 8.8 degrees, a saturation of 72.5% and a lightness of 74.3%. #ed9c8e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#db391d. Closest websafe color is: #ff9999.

#ed9c8e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ed9c8e has RGB values of R:237, G:156, B:142 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.34, Y:0.4,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 15572110.

Shades and Tints of #ed9c8e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050201 is the darkest color, while #fdf5f4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#ed9c8e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c0bcbb is the less saturated color, while #fc917f is the most saturated one.
